Window Scratch Repair: A Comprehensive Guide
Window scratches can interfere with the looks of a home or lorry and, in many cases, impede presence and safety. Luckily, lots of alternatives exist for repairing or minimizing the look of these imperfections. This short article supplies a detailed overview of window scratch repair strategies, necessary tools, and expert tips for achieving the best outcomes.

Comprehending Window Scratches
Before diving into repair methods, it's vital to comprehend the kinds of scratches that typically happen on windows:
- Surface Scratches: These shallow imperfections only affect the outermost layer of the glass and tend to be less noticeable.
- Deep Scratches: These can permeate much deeper into the glass surface area, making them more tough to repair. If the scratch is deep enough to capture a fingernail, it typically shows a more complex fix.
Tools and Materials Needed
Before starting the repair procedure, gather the following tools and materials:
- Glass Repair Kit: A normal package consists of resin, applicator tools, and treating film.
- Polishing Compound: A fine abrasive that assists polish out minor scratches.
- Microfiber Cloth: For cleaning and polishing the surface.
- Rubbing Alcohol or Glass Cleaner: To clean the window before repair.
- Masking Tape: To safeguard surrounding locations from roaming resin or compound.

Repair Techniques
1. Glass Repair Kit Method
This approach is highly effective for deep scratches and needs a glass repair set commonly offered in Home Window Replacement improvement stores.
Actions:
- Clean the Surface: Use rubbing alcohol or glass cleaner to get rid of dirt and grime around the scratch.
- Apply Masking Tape: Surround the scratch with masking tape to secure the glass.
- Utilizing the Kit: Follow the guidelines provided with the repair set. Usually, this includes using resin to the scratched area and using the applicator to push it into the scratch.
- Treating: Allow the resin to cure under direct sunshine or utilize a UV light as directed.
- Get Rid Of Excess Resin: Once dry, carefully get rid of any excess resin with a blade or scraper, then tidy the location with a microfiber fabric.
2. Polishing Compound Method
This method works well for surface area scratches and can bring back clarity to the glass.
Steps:
- Clean the Area: Ensure that the location around the scratch is dirt-Free Window Repair Estimate.
- Use Polishing Compound: Put a small amount of polishing substance on a microfiber fabric and rub it onto the scratched area using a circular movement.
- Continue Polishing: As you polish, you may observe the scratch appearing less noticeable. Keep polishing till pleased, generally for 1-3 minutes.
- Clean Away Residues: Use a clean area of the microfiber cloth to get rid of any remaining substance.
3. Do It Yourself Home Remedies
Some individuals choose to attempt natural home remedy for minor scratches. Typical compounds consist of:
Baking Soda Paste:
- Mix two parts baking soda and one part water to create a thick paste.
- Apply the paste to the scratched area and rub in a circular motion. Wash with water after a couple of minutes.
Tooth paste:
- Non-gel tooth paste can sometimes work.
- Use a percentage to the scratch and buff with a soft fabric.

Prevention Tips
- Usage Protective Films: Applying window movies can protect your windows from scratches and UV damage.
- Regular Maintenance: Keeping your windows clean up can avoid the accumulation of dirt that may deepen scratches with time.
- Manage with Care: Exercise caution while cleaning up windows or handling items near them.
Frequently Asked Questions about Window Scratch Repair
Q: Can all scratches be fixed?
A: While lots of scratches can be fixed, deep gouges may need professional assistance or glass replacement.
Q: How long do DIY repairs normally last?
A: Properly applied DIY repairs can last for years, but factors like weather condition and exposure to chemicals can impact their longevity.
Q: Is it much better to use a glass repair set or a polishing compound?
A: The option depends upon the severity of the scratch. For deep scratches, a Competitive Glass Repair repair package is a good idea. Polishing compound works well for small surface area scratches.

Q: Can I avoid scratches on my windows?
A: Yes, utilizing protective movies and cleaning windows carefully can help lower the danger of scratches.
